The Evolution of Hyper-Personalisation
By 2026, the concept of personalisation in retail will have matured significantly beyond product recommendations based on past purchases. The advent of sophisticated generative AI models allows for the creation of dynamic, one-to-one marketing content at a scale previously unimaginable. This includes generating unique product descriptions tailored to an individual user's demonstrated interests, crafting personalised email subject lines that genuinely resonate, and even creating bespoke visual assets for social media campaigns targeting micro-segments. This level of customisation fosters a deeper customer connection, making the shopping experience feel less transactional and more like a guided, personal service. Source
Beyond content, AI is enabling real-time, dynamic pricing and journey mapping across all touchpoints. Algorithms can now analyse a consumer's behaviour—such as hesitation on a product page or comparison with a competitor's site—and offer a personalised, time-sensitive promotion to encourage conversion. This extends to the in-store experience, where digital signage can change based on the demographic profile of shoppers in the vicinity. Predictive Inventory and Supply Chain Resilience
The role of AI in inventory management is shifting from a reactive, historical analysis to a predictive, forward-looking capability. Advanced machine learning models can now forecast demand with unprecedented accuracy by ingesting and interpreting vast, unstructured datasets. This includes analysing social media trends, local weather forecasts, news events, and even satellite imagery of competitor car parks to anticipate shifts in consumer behaviour. This allows retailers to optimise stock levels, reduce waste from overstocking perishable goods, and minimise lost sales from out-of-stock items. Source
This predictive power is further enhanced by the creation of 'digital twins' of the entire supply chain. These virtual replicas allow retailers to simulate the impact of potential disruptions, such as a shipping lane closure or a supplier facility shutdown, and game out optimal responses in a risk-free environment. Automation, driven by AI, can then trigger stock re-allocations between stores, automatically re-order from alternative suppliers, or adjust logistics routes in real time. Generative AI in the Customer Service Loop
The familiar chatbot is undergoing a profound transformation thanks to the power of large language models (LLMs). By 2026, leading retailers will have deployed sophisticated conversational AI agents that function as genuine shopping assistants rather than simple FAQ responders. These agents can understand complex, multi-part queries, provide nuanced stylistic advice ("find me a sustainable dress for a summer wedding that would pair well with blue trainers"), and visually search for products based on an uploaded image. They will also handle complex post-purchase support, such as processing returns and troubleshooting product issues, freeing human agents to focus on high-value, emotionally complex customer interactions. Computer Vision: The Unblinking Eye of Retail Operations
Inside the physical store, computer vision technology is becoming an indispensable tool for operational excellence. Smart cameras equipped with AI models continuously monitor shelves to detect out-of-stock items, misplaced products, or incorrect pricing labels, sending real-time alerts to staff mobile devices. This same technology can analyse customer footfall and dwell times, providing rich, anonymised data on how shoppers navigate the store. These insights inform decisions on store layout, product placement, and promotional display effectiveness, directly impacting sales performance. Source
The most visible application of in-store AI is the rise of frictionless checkout systems. Technologies that allow customers to 'just walk out' are moving from headline-grabbing experiments to scalable solutions. While these systems offer unparalleled convenience, they also bring significant ethical considerations regarding data collection and privacy. Retailers must be transparent about how data is used and ensure robust security measures are in place to maintain customer trust, a challenge that requires both technological prowess and strong corporate governance. Navigating the Regulatory and Ethical Landscape
As the use of AI in retail becomes more pervasive, so does the scrutiny from regulators and consumers. The potential for algorithmic bias is a significant concern, where pricing models could inadvertently offer different prices to different demographics, or recommendation engines could perpetuate societal stereotypes. Retailers must proactively audit their algorithms for fairness, bias, and transparency, ensuring that their AI systems are not creating discriminatory outcomes. This involves rigorous testing and establishing clear ethical guidelines for AI development and deployment within the organisation. Source
Navigating the complex web of regulations, such as the EU's AI Act and the UK's pro-innovation framework, is now a board-level responsibility. These legal frameworks classify AI systems based on risk and impose strict requirements for transparency, data governance, and human oversight, particularly for high-risk applications. Compliance is not merely a legal hurdle but a component of brand trust. Retailers that can demonstrate a responsible and ethical approach to AI will differentiate themselves and build stronger, more resilient customer relationships in the long term. Source
The Future Workforce and Strategic Imperatives
The integration of AI into retail operations necessitates a fundamental shift in the skills required of the workforce. Roles are evolving from task-based execution to technology-augmented decision-making. Store associates will become brand ambassadors equipped with AI-powered tools to provide expert advice, while supply chain managers will need data science literacy to interpret and act on predictive forecasts. Investing in continuous training and upskilling programmes is not optional; it is essential for a successful transition and to ensure that technology empowers rather than displaces employees. Frequently Asked Questions
What will be the biggest impact of AI on retail by 2026?
The most significant impacts will be in hyper-personalisation and supply chain efficiency. AI will enable retailers to offer deeply individualised customer experiences at scale, while predictive analytics will create more resilient, agile, and cost-effective inventory and logistics operations.
Is AI making retail jobs obsolete?
AI is transforming retail jobs rather than simply making them obsolete. While some repetitive tasks will be automated, new roles are emerging that require collaboration with AI systems. The focus will shift to skills such as data analysis, customer experience management, and technology oversight, requiring significant investment in employee upskilling.
How can small and medium-sized retailers (SMEs) use AI?
SMEs can leverage AI through increasingly accessible Software-as-a-Service (SaaS) platforms and AI-as-a-Service offerings from major cloud providers. These tools provide powerful capabilities for e-commerce personalisation, marketing automation, and inventory forecasting without the need for a large, in-house data science team.
What are the primary risks of using AI in retail?
The main risks include data privacy breaches, algorithmic bias leading to unfair customer treatment (e.g., pricing), a lack of transparency in how AI makes decisions, and an over-reliance on technology that could alienate customers or fail during technical outages. Strong governance and ethical frameworks are essential to mitigate these risks.
Will AI completely replace human creativity in retail?
No, AI is best viewed as a tool to augment human creativity. In areas like fashion styling or product curation, AI can analyse vast amounts of data to suggest trends and combinations, but the final creative and contextual decisions by human experts remain crucial for brand identity and customer connection.
